Census Tract 06103000600: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in Census Tract 06103000600?
The median home value in Census Tract 06103000600 is $271,800, near the U.S. tracts median.
How much is property tax in Census Tract 06103000600?
The median annual property tax in Census Tract 06103000600 is $1,856,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is Census Tract 06103000600 expensive to live in?
Homes in Census Tract 06103000600 cost about 5.14× the median household income, higher than 74% of U.S. tracts.
What is the average rent in Census Tract 06103000600?
The median gross rent in Census Tract 06103000600 is $1,561 a month, higher than 64% of U.S. tracts.
How much have home prices grown in Census Tract 06103000600?
Home prices in Census Tract 06103000600 have moved 31% over the past five years (3.6%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in Census Tract 06103000600?
Census Tract 06103000600 averages 63.3°F year-round, summer highs near 95°F, winter lows around 39°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 0.1 inches of snow a year.
Is Census Tract 06103000600 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
Census Tract 06103000600's FEMA National Risk Index score is 98.4 (higher than 98% of U.S. tracts).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is earthquake.
